From 61423c94b2e482ef92345ee9bee337b80454c759 Mon Sep 17 00:00:00 2001 From: Gagan Grover Date: Mon, 30 Nov 2015 11:50:43 +0530 Subject: video: tegra: host: Interface for SetSyncPointName Added kernel interface for NvRmChannelSetSyncPointName. Bug 1695116 Change-Id: I3aa5fc8905c88de2706a6cd32ffbdae358aabe40 Signed-off-by: Gagan Grover Reviewed-on: http://git-master/r/921909 (cherry-picked from commit 2d5188490f55b19c25ee8b23716d6a721ee04b56) Reviewed-on: http://git-master/r/927638 Reviewed-by: Arto Merilainen Tested-by: Arto Merilainen --- include/linux/nvhost_ioctl.h | 9 +++++++++ 1 file changed, 9 insertions(+) (limited to 'include/linux') diff --git a/include/linux/nvhost_ioctl.h b/include/linux/nvhost_ioctl.h index 6ff7561c8..ea04a257e 100644 --- a/include/linux/nvhost_ioctl.h +++ b/include/linux/nvhost_ioctl.h @@ -103,6 +103,12 @@ struct nvhost_channel_open_args { __s32 channel_fd; }; +struct nvhost_set_syncpt_name_args { + __u64 name; + __u32 syncpt_id; + __u32 padding; +}; + struct nvhost_set_nvmap_fd_args { __u32 fd; } __packed; @@ -303,6 +309,9 @@ struct nvhost_channel_map_buffer_args { #define NVHOST_IOCTL_CHANNEL_UNMAP_BUFFER \ _IOWR(NVHOST_IOCTL_MAGIC, 29, struct nvhost_channel_unmap_buffer_args) +#define NVHOST_IOCTL_CHANNEL_SET_SYNCPOINT_NAME \ + _IOW(NVHOST_IOCTL_MAGIC, 30, struct nvhost_set_syncpt_name_args) + #define NVHOST_IOCTL_CHANNEL_SET_ERROR_NOTIFIER \ _IOWR(NVHOST_IOCTL_MAGIC, 111, struct nvhost_set_error_notifier) #define NVHOST_IOCTL_CHANNEL_OPEN \ -- cgit v1.2.2